Cannot music stream via bluetooth (iOS 9.2)

Up until the latest iOS update, my iPhone 6s would connect happily via Bluetooth to my Land Rover Discovery HSE (MY13) entertainment system.


All phone functions worked through the Land Rover (LR) touch screen system and I could stream both music and audiobooks via the LR system audio interface and the Bluetooth link between iPhone and vehicle.


Since iOS 9.2, the phone still connects to the car via Bluetooth and the phone functions work; however, the audio part of the LR system can no longer 'see' the phone connected via Bluetooth and therefore, I cannot stream music or audiobooks.


I have deleted my phone from the Bluetooth memory of the car and also deleted the car from my phones Bluetooth settings and relinked the device on two separate occasions - this did not resolve the problem.


I assume this is yet another glitch in the latest iOS?
